Ind. Code § 31-27-3-4

Child caring institution established by county; operation

As added by P.L.145-2006, SEC.273.

Sec. 4. (a) A county may establish a child caring institution. The child caring institution may be operated by:

(1) the county; or

(2) a public or private agency under contract with the county;

and must be operated under the rules adopted by the director under this article.

(b) This section does not affect the following:

(1) IC 31-31-1-1 or IC 31-40, requiring the county fiscal body to appropriate sufficient money to pay for services ordered by the juvenile court.

(2) IC 31-31-8, authorizing the juvenile court to establish detention and shelter care facilities.

(3) IC 12-13-5 and IC 12-19-1, requiring the division of family resources, the office, and the county departments to provide care and treatment for delinquent children and children in need of services.
